HOPE scholarships at public colleges and technical institutes may be applied to tuition and HOPE approved mandatory fees and books. To qualify for the HOPE Scholarship at public colleges and universities a student must meet the following qualifications: Earn at least a B average (3.0 G.P.A. meeting the college preparatory criteria and 3.2 G.P.A. in technology/career preparatory criteria on a 4.0 scale). Only the grades earned in core-curriculum high school subjects will be counted in figuring the GPA for HOPE eligibility. Students may receive a HOPE Scholarship for their freshman year and the HOPE Scholarship may be renewed for their sophomore, junior and senior years if they maintain a 3.0 grade point average at the end of each year. Students with a 3.7 GPA and 1200 SAT/ 26 ACT score, or named the Valedictorian or Salutatorian will be Zell Miller Scholars and receive full tuition. Student must maintain a 3.5 GPA to keep the scholarship. Students with a 3.0 GPA or higher will receive tuition based upon a factor rate, which is currently 90% of this year s tuition rate. VIII
